Siale Havea (45) of Houma remains missing sea after he went out diving or underwater fishing at Fahefa, Tongatapu, on Friday night, 31 March.
A Police Search and Rescue is underway, however an aerial search of the coastline by a police drone has not discovered anything to date.
Police today stated that Siale went out with three other men for underwater fishing at around 8:00pm. The sea was reported to have been rough that night and after several attempts from different locations, Siale went into the water alone at Fahefa. The other three returned home.
Police said that at around midnight, three of his people returned to check on Siale from the Blowholes site at Houma. “They exchanged signals with Siale using a torch and this time, he was seen to be near Vaotu’u. They then went back to Siale’s house and waited for their next check-up.
“Then around 2:00am on Saturday, 1 April, they returned to the Blowholes to check again. This time, Siale’s signal appeared to be near ‘Anafotu Harbour at Ha’akame. They then went to Ha’akame bearing towards ‘Anafotu.
“Due to potholes and muddy roads, they parked their vehicle and remained beside the road hoping that Siale [would] eventually show up there. When Siale failed to show up, they alerted the Police at Nukunuku, since it was already daylight.”
Due to the rough seas, the deployment of the Police Search and Rescue boat was not possible. A Police drone was deployed instead to conduct a thorough aerial search of the relevant area and coastline, with no results.
The Police search is ongoing with assistance from members of the community.
